Q. 1) Implied no.

One of the used forms of business communication strategy is implied no. Here negative terms and direct negative influence is being avoided in a conversation such as the secretary said what days Eva is available and didn't focus on giving negative effect by rejecting Monday's appointment as negative influence can overshadow even the best message. In implied no type of communication, the meaning is being said clearly without saying it in a negative tone or words.
